練習問題

5.5 練習問題

本章で習った内容を元に練習問題を解いてください

問1 次の設問①~⑤について○か×で答えなさい。

設問
① 配列の要素に配列データを代入すると多次元配列になる。
② 多次元配列は3次元までしかない。
③ 多次元配列は数値キーしか利用できない。
④ 配列データを操作する組み込み関数を使うには特殊な設定が必要。
⑤ 配列関数の一覧は関数リファレンスを利用することで確認できる。

問2 以下の実行結果になるpractice0501.phpのソースコードの空欄①~⑥を答えなさい。

実行結果

ソース・フォルダー: myproj_basic/ch05exercise
パッケージ: practice0501.php
アクセスURL:http://localhost/myproj_basic/ch05exercise/practice0501.php

ソースコード

practice0501.php

問3 以下に示す配列関数と説明の正しい組み合わせを答えなさい。

A: count関数 イ: 配列データのキーと要素の関係を維持し、要素の降順で並び替える

B: array_fill関数 ロ: 配列データの中に指定したデータがあるか調べる。

C: in_array関数 ハ: 配列要素の総数を取得できる。

D: arsort関数 ニ: 指定した数だけ指定した値で配列データを作成する。

E: array_rand関数 ホ: 指定した配列内から1~n個のデータをランダムで取得する。

NEXT>> 5.6 練習問題 解答